iSkills for Medical Sciences and OUH Trust: Systematic reviews, scoping reviews and evidence syntheses

In this workshop you will be introduced to the principles underpinning the conduct of literature searches for systematic reviews, scoping reviews and evidence syntheses. The session will cover: choosing the most appropriate type of evidence syntheses from systematic reviews to scoping reviews and rapid reviews; formulating a search strategy to address research questions; applying methodological search filters to restrict by study type; choosing appropriate databases and search engines; searching for grey literature and ongoing studies; documenting and reporting your search; and storing and managing references.

Intended audience: students, staff and researchers from MSD and OUH.
